If your have contact with a lodge large enough to have a secretary, contact the secretary and request a search of the Surname in the particular state you are interested. If you are speaking of old records all they have is the name, date they joined any particular lodge, if their dues were current (the period I obtained information for was 1850-1900). If it is recent records they now obtain the parents names of the individuals who join. However, I think you can only obtain information on deceased individuals.
